Job Description

MONCLER is looking for a full-time Client Advisor to join our Oslo boutique. Our Client Advisors, with impeccable presentation and a natural elegance will guide each single client across the brand’s values and heritage, gaining a strong understanding of the client and their needs, by building a profitable, long-lasting relationship. The Client Advisor, in partnership with the team, is responsible for reaching individual results and contributing also to the team targets. Responsibilities and tasks: · Provides the best service, taking care of all phases of the selling ceremony:

welcoming, understanding customer’s needs, providing support while trying the products on, cross-selling, orienting customers to other department if necessary;· Ensures a unique client experience, creating a long-lasting relationship, taking care of all phases of the selling ceremony, after sales and clienteling activities, providing a warm and welcoming environment;· Achieves excellent selling performances and results;· Implements and maintains company’s visual standards in store, collaborating with the Visual Merchandising team, ensuring replenishment and stock management;· Actively cooperates during preparation and execution of inventories, product replenishment and stock activities;· Ensures that company policies, procedures and standards are adhered to at all times.

· Works with the team effectively and enthusiastically, conveying engery and motivation, whilst being a reliable partner. Requirements:

· Previous experience in sales roles; experience in structured fashion luxury/retail companies is a plus;· Passion for retail, client service and luxury fashion;· Excellent understanding of the luxury sector and product sensitivity;· Strong communication skills;· Willingness evolve in the organisation;· Fluency & sophistication in English and Norwegian, another language is a plus;· Digitally aware and open to new ways of working;· Ability to work in a fast-paced, changing environment“Moncler Group is an equal opportunity employer, which means we do not discriminate on the basis of ethnic origin, skin colour, religion, civil status, age, nationality, ancestry, any form of disability or neurodivergence, medical condition, gender, gender identity or expression, sexual orientation.

We celebrate diversity and are committed to creating an inclusive environment for all employees. ”
